Gambling is a popular and prevalent entertainment and leisure activity among Australians. Over 80% of Australian adults engage in gambling of some kind, which is the highest rate of gambling in the world. This number includes some 4% of the adult population who play the pokies once a week, accounting for some 62% of locals’ annual gambling spend.
There are only aloud 40 Machine of Gambling related games in a venue such as a local RSL or other similar venues. Casinos and larger venues have restriction on 240 machine.

Obviously, there are glaring inconsistencies with legalized gambling from state to state. Sports gambling and Internet poker are very popular among American gamblers in every state, but both remain almost entirely illegal in the U.S. There are some other gambling black markets, but sports gambling and online poker are the two primary underground markets of truly significant size. Millions of Americans skirt the law by gambling with companies based in different countries where that activity is legal. This is a lucrative market as approximately $30 billion was gambled by Americans with foreign Internet gambling sites from 2003 to 2010. Consequently, the Department of Justice and the FBI have shut down several high profile offshore gambling companies. Nonetheless, this type of activity remains readily available for American consumers as there are 85 countries with sanctioned Internet gambling.

Companies have recently been pushed to be more responsible for caring for their customers. Some of the companies now have a system which its customers can use. The system offers the customer control of how much they can deposit in a designated time period, this helps the customers control their spending. Though this may affect profits for a company, it gives the impression that they care for their customers, which promotes their company.
